About inH2O
Inches of water column (inH2O) is common in low-pressure HVAC and duct static-pressure measurements.
About kgf/cm²
Kilogram-force per square centimeter (kgf/cm²) is common in pump/compressor and older industrial gauge specifications.
How to convert inch of water (inh2o, 4 °c) to kilogram-force per square centimeter
1 inh2o equals 0.00254 kgf/cm² in this tool (via pascal):
1 inh2o = (249.08891 Pa ÷ 98066.5 Pa) kgf_cm2 = 0.00254 kgf_cm2
Each inh2o carries 249.08891 Pa and each kgf/cm² 98066.5 Pa, so one inh2o equals 249.08891 ÷ 98066.5 kgf_cm2.
Let p(inh2o) be pressure in inH2O (inh2o), and p(kgf_cm2) in kgf/cm² (kgf_cm2). Then:
p(kgf_cm2) = p(inh2o) × (249.08891 / 98066.5)
Equivalently, divide by how many inh2o fit into one kgf_cm2 (Pa per kgf_cm2 divided by Pa per inh2o):
p(kgf_cm2) = p(inh2o) ÷ 393.7007874015748

Summary
To convert inH2O to kgf/cm², multiply the value in inh2o by (249.08891 Pa per inh2o) / (98066.5 Pa per kgf_cm2). Equivalently: value_kgf_cm2 = value_inh2o × (249.08891 / 98066.5). Numerically, 1 inh2o equals 0.00254 kgf_cm2.
